10251952

For 2015-2024 Ford and Lincoln vehicles equipped with turbocharged engines and customer concern of an engine oil leak,...

Read full bulletin

refer to Workshop Manual (WSM), Section 303-00 for oil leak inspection and testing methods. Ford has evaluated turbochargers replaced for oil leak symptoms and although oil may collect on the external surface of a turbocharger, it is extremely rare for a turbocharger assembly to be the root cause of the oil leak. Careful inspection of the turbocharger oil feed and drain tubes should be performed along with the recommended WSM procedures as needed. Warranty claims for turbocharger replacement going forward will be assessed.

10251951

Some 2011-2024 Mustang and F-150 vehicles equipped with a 5.0L engine may exhibit a tick tap and/or typewriter ticking...

Read full bulletin

noise at idle after an engine oil change. It is often referred to as typewriter noise because of its similarity to the sound of a mechanical typewriter. The noise in question may be heard on some engines when engine temperatures reach 150F (65C) or higher and engine speed is at idle up to approximately 1700 RPM. It can typically be heard at the front wheel well and is often isolated to the transmission bell housing or oil pan area. The typewriter noise tick rate can be faster or slower and is not detrimental to the engine function or durability and has no short or long term effects on the engine. This an operating characteristic of the 5.0L engine and no repairs should be attempted. This information along with an example audio clip has been added to the WSM Section 303-00 Engine System  General Information > Diagnosis and Testing > Engine > PPT F > Step F2.

10251934

During service and repair requiring removal and replacement of a crankshaft bolt and/or crankshaft damper, achieving...

Read full bulletin

proper torque of the crankshaft pulley bolt is critical. Incorrect torque may allow the bolt to loosen resulting in the timing gear breaking and engine damage. Replacement of the bolt is critical to the repair and accurately following the installation procedure in the Workshop Manual (WSM) Section, 303-01 is extremely important. The bolt torque procedure can be found in the crankshaft front seal removal and installation procedure or in the engine assembly procedure.

10160931

On vehicles equipped with an automatic transmission it is imperative that the converter pilot hub be greased with...

Read full bulletin

Motorcraft Multi-Purpose Grease Spray XL-5-A even if grease was not applied from the factory. Also verify that the engine/transmission alignment dowel pins are present as well as the engine crankshaft dowel pin, if equipped, when installing the transmission. Failure to adequately lubricate the converter hub greatly increases the likelihood of the flexplate cracking in the future. Missing dowels may cause a misalignment issue also resulting in a premature failure. Refer to Workshop Manual (WSM), Section 307-01.

10144221

Some 2015-2017 Mustang vehicles equipped with a 5.0L engine may exhibit an illuminated MIL with diagnostic trouble code...

Read full bulletin

(DTC) P0300 through P0308 present. A noticeable misfire may or may not accompany these DTCs. If normal diagnostics do not lead to a root cause for this concern, remove the intake manifold from the vehicle and verify the intake manifold runner control (IMRC) plates move when the IMRC actuators are moved by hand. These plates are visible through the outlet ports of the intake manifold. If the IMRC plates do not move when the IMRC actuators are moved by hand, the intake manifold should be replaced. For claiming, use causal part 9424 and applicable labor operations in Section 9 of the Service Labor Time Standards (SLTS) Manual.

10143098

Some 2015-2018 Mustang GT350s may exhibit an engine oil leak that appears to be originating from the oil filter adapter or oil cooler.

Read full bulletin

If the leak appears to be originating from the oil cooler, be aware that the leak may actually be originating from the oil filter adapter, and oil may run down the oil cooler tubes and drip off of the cooler, making it appear that the leak is originating from the oil cooler. If the true source of the leak is caused by a damaged O-ring where the oil cooler tubes meet the oil filter adapter, be aware that these O-rings are now available as a separate service part from the oil cooler tubes. Replacement O-rings can be ordered using part number FR3Z-00815-A. For claiming, use causal part 6B850 and applicable labor operations in Section 6 of the Service Labor Time Standards (SLTS) Manual.

10095975

SOME 2016-2017 MUSTANG GT350 EQUIPPED WITH THE 5.2L ENGINE MAY EXHIBIT A RATTLE OR RAPPING TYPE SOUND DURING COLD...

Read full bulletin

OPERATION AT LIGHT LOADS AND SPEEDS FROM IDLE - 3000 RPM. THE NOISE WILL BE MOST NOTICEABLE DURING LIGHT ACCELERATION IN THE 1500-3000 RPM RANGE AND MAY ALSO BE NOTICEABLE IN THE 800-1200 RPM RANGE WITH NEUTRAL THROTTLE BLIPS. THIS SOUND IS CAUSED BY THE PISTON MOTION IN THE CYLINDER BORE. THIS IS AN INHERENT CHARACTERISTIC OF THE FORGED ALUMINUM PISTONS UTILIZED IN THIS HIGH PERFORMANCE ENGINE. ONCE THE ENGINE REACHES OPERATING TEMPERATURE THE NOISE WILL DIMINISH, ALTHOUGH IT MAY STILL BE NOTICEABLE EVEN WHEN FULLY WARM. THERE ARE NO DURABILITY CONCERNS WITH THIS SOUND.

10109070

The Powertrain Control/Emissions Diagnosis (PC/ED) manual has been revised for diagnosing electronic throttle bodies (ETBs).

Read full bulletin

The ETC_ACT and ETC_DSD PIDs should not used to diagnose possible ETB concerns. The IDS has a limited refresh rate when reading these PIDs and cannot display quickly enough to validate a concern. The PCM automatically monitors these inputs more accurately and will set di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) when appropriate. Using these PIDs for diagnostics will lead to inaccurate results and improper ETB replacements. If a concern is intermittent and no DTCs are present, refer to historical DTCs and the PC/ED, Section 3 No DTCs Present Index chart for further information.

10210472

Some 2015-2020 Mustang Shelby GT350/GT350R vehicles may exhibit a hesitation or surge in the vehicle with no di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s) present.

Read full bulletin

This may be accompanied by an inoperative cruise control system. This may be due to a transmission output shaft flange nut that has come loose, allowing the output shaft tone ring to move in relation to the output shaft causing an erroneous signal. To resolve the condition, follow the Service Procedure steps to replace the output shaft flange nut.

10091003

SETTING THE CORRECT TIRE INFLATION PRESSURE IS AN IMPORTANT STEP IN THE PRE-DELIVERY PROCESS AND DURING ROUTINE MAINTENANCE INTERVALS.

Read full bulletin

RECENT CUSTOMER CLINICS REVEALED THAT MOST EVERY VEHICLE IN THE CLINICS HAD THE TIRE PRESSURES SET INCORRECTLY. TIRE PRESSURES FROM THE FACTORY ARE NOT SET TO THE CORRECT SPECIFICATION. MAINTAINING THE CORRECT TIRE PRESSURE IS KEY TO THE RIDE CHARACTERISTICS OF THE VEHICLE AND AFFECTS RIDE QUALITY, HANDLING, LOAD CAPACITY AND TIRE WEAR. THE RECOMMENDED PRESSURE SETTINGS CAN BE FOUND ON THE TIRE INFORMATION LABEL IN THE DRIVER'S SIDE FRONT DOOR JAM. DO NOT USE THE TIRE PRESSURES LISTED ON THE SIDEWALL OF THE TIRES. MAINTAINING THE TIRE PRESSURE IS PART OF NORMAL MAINTENANCE. IT SHOULD BE RECHECKED MONTHLY, PER THE OWNER GUIDE AND DURING THE RECOMMENDED TIRE ROTATION INTERVALS.

10149762

Some 2015-2018 Shelby GT350 and GT350R vehicles may require brake service or repairs to be performed.

Read full bulletin

The vehicles should not have the brake rotors machined when servicing the brake system. Replacement of brake rotors is the only acceptable service of brake rotors on GT350 and GT350R vehicles. GT350 and GT350R vehicles are equipped with a brake system designed for high speed and superior fade resistance. Occasional brake squeal and elevated levels of brake dust may occur. This is normal and does not affect brake system performance. Refer to the Workshop Manual (WSM) Section 206-00 and the Mustang Owner's Manual and the Shelby GT350 Owner's Manual Supplement for further information.

10160933

Some 2015-2019 Mustangs may exhibit a driveline vibration after removal and installation of the drive pinion flange.

Read full bulletin

This may be due to improper removal and installation of the drive pinion flange. It is critical to reinstall the drive pinion flange in the same orientation on the drive pinion stem as it was before it was removed. Mark the drive pinion flange and the drive pinion stem before removing the flange to make sure that it is reinstalled on the stem in the same orientation as it was before removal. Refer to Workshop Manual (WSM), Section 205-02.

10160884

Some 2015-2019 Mustang GT/GT350/GT350R Coupe vehicles equipped with Michelin Pilot Sport Cup 2 tires may exhibit tires...

Read full bulletin

which appear to have worn treads even when the tires are new or have low miles. This may be due to the fact that these tires come from the factory with a tread design which has shallower tread depth than most tires. There are also fewer grooves molded into the surface of the tire, with some areas of the tire showing no tread at all. Before condemning these tires as excessively worn, ensure that you are familiar with how these tires appear when new.
